Supplement I.

ADDITIONS TO THE FLORA OF HONGKONG AND NEW TERRITORIES.

1. Drymaria cordata, Willd.-Collected near Cheung Mi. Recorded from Hongkong and from Kwangtung without locality. A common tropical weed.

2. Pentaphylax euryoides, Gardn. & Champ.-In the forest reserve at U Kau Tang. Not previously found out of the island of Hongkong.

3. Thespesia populnea, Corr.-Near the seashore at Cheung Mi. A tropical seashore plant recorded from the Loochoos and Formosa but not hitherto from the mainland of China.

4. Elaeocarpus sp.-A tree 12 feet to 15 feet high. Flowers white. In the forest reserve at U Kau Tang. Apparently new.

5. Elaeocarpus lancefolius, Roxb.-In the forest reserve at U Kau Tang. Previous localities Hongkong, Formosa, Java and India.

6. Alysicarpus vaginalis, DC.-Near U Kan Tang. Found in Hongkong and throughout the tropics of the Old World.

7. Lespedeza striata, Hook. & Arn.-At Kowloon. Gathered in Hongkong and various places in China.

8. Altingia gracilipes, Hemsl.-Several trees 40 feet to 60 feet high in the forest reserve at U Kau Tang. Only previously recorded from Fokien. The U Kau Tang tree differs from the type in having serrate leaves.

9. Casearia grewiifolia, Vent. In the forest reserve at U Kau Tang. Only previously known from Malaya and the Philippines.

10. Viburnum odoratissimum, Ker.-On the banks of a stream near Fanling. Found in Hongkong, Fokien, the Loochoos, Japan and eastern India.

11. Adina globiflora, Salisb.-On the banks of a stream near Maipo. Gathered in various localities in Kwangtung and in Shensi.

12. Hedyotis tenelliflora, Bl.-Growing on the southern slopes of the Kowloon hills. Recorded from Hongkong, Macao, Malaya and the Philippines.

13. Webera attenuata, Hook. f.-In a wood near Taiwai, collected in Hongkong, and recorded from China without locality.

14. Lasianthus Wallichii, Wight.-In the forest reserve at U Kau Tang. Known from Hongkong, the Han River, the Lienchow River, Formosa and eastern India and Malaya.
